Description:ā??An Electric Stormā? is the most renowned work of UK collective White Noise, an English experimental electronic music band consisting of virtuoso knob twiddlers and tape splicers. Although not very succes- sful on its initial release, the album is now considered an important and influential album in the develop- ment of electronic music. But beyond its historical importance, the harmonic progressions, among other things, are by no means taken for granted, and refer a lot to the Baroque and to classical composition in general. This album was obviously a labour of love, taking a whole year to complete seven amazing songs before sampling technology, synthesizers and digital equipment were readily available. Thereā??s also chaotic humour at play on the feverish ā??Here Come the Fleas,ā? which contains more edits in its two minutes than the whole of Sgt. Pepperā??s. Yet itā??s the retro-futurist textures that still grab the ear most. -
Originally released on Island Records in June 1969, this re-issue faithfully replicates the original UK release and is pressed onto high quality 180g vinyl.A collaboration between David Vorhaus, Brian Hodgson and Delia Derbyshire, White Noise: An Electric Storm is the very epitome of a cult album
